Crenshaw Manor Neighborhood in Los Angeles, CAOverviewLocated in the heart of Central Los Angeles, Crenshaw Manor is a quiet, tree-lined residential enclave with strong neighborhood pride. This historic pocket sits between West Adams, Leimert Park, and Baldwin Hills, offering a balanced, central L.A. lifestyle. Residents value its calm streets, classic architecture, and proximity to culture, parks, and jobs across the city. The neighborhood falls largely within the 90008 ZIP code and is known for its cohesive community feel. Location & TransitCrenshaw Manor enjoys excellent access to transit, with the Metro E Line at Expo/Crenshaw connecting to Downtown Santa Monica and Downtown Los Angeles. The Metro K Line (Crenshaw/LAX) provides north-south service along Crenshaw Boulevard, linking to Leimert Park, Hyde Park, and LAX connections. Major thoroughfares like Crenshaw Boulevard, Jefferson Boulevard, and Exposition Boulevard make driving straightforward to the Westside, Mid-City, and Downtown. Cyclists benefit from the Expo Bike Path and relatively flat terrain that enhances local walkability and bike-friendliness. Homes & ArchitectureHousing in Crenshaw Manor is dominated by single-family homes from the 1930s through 1950s, many with generous lots and detached garages. Architectural styles include Spanish Revival, Minimal Traditional, and Ranch, with tasteful mid-century details and mature landscaping. Wide setbacks, grassy front yards, and canopy trees create a suburban feel within city limits. Increasingly, homeowners add ADUs for multigenerational living or rental income under Los Angeles?s ADU-friendly policies. Lifestyle & AmenitiesShopping and dining cluster along Crenshaw Boulevard and nearby West Adams, where acclaimed cafes, bakeries, and creative eateries have flourished. Outdoor lovers enjoy quick access to the Baldwin Hills Parklands, including Kenneth Hahn State Recreation Area and the Baldwin Hills Scenic Overlook. Cultural experiences abound in adjacent Leimert Park Village, home to art, music, and community events that reflect the area?s rich heritage. Families appreciate proximity to LAUSD schools, local libraries, and the Rancho Cienega Sports Complex for athletics and recreation.
